Burdur District

Burdur District (also: Merkez, meaning "central") is a district of the Burdur Province of Turkey. Its seat is the city of Burdur.[1] Its area is 1,567 km2,[2] and its population is 117,189 (2021).[3]
Composition
There is one municipality in Burdur District:[1]
- Burdur
There are 51 villages in Burdur District:[4]
